This piece is hopefully the first in a series on the music scene in Austin, Texas, a mystical place long heralded as "the live music capital of the world'. That might be quite a boast, but the late classical-music conductor, Akira Endo -- formerly of The American Ballet Theatre --once told me that, in terms of performances that you could actually afford and get in to see, there was a lot more to live music in Austin than he could ever take advantage of in New York. Now if you're not "buying it", I suggest you just get down to Austin and check things out for yourself :-) This digitally painted work in giclée on canvas is inspired by the *outstanding* live-concert photography of Ms. Suzanne Cordeiro. In this case, the subject is modeled after guitarist and lead singer Dan Auerbach of The Black Keys. Look closely in the background and under the stage. You might just find some "un-ticketed fans" lurking there. This original measures 40" x 53". It is shipped unframed and carefully rolled in a padded tube inside an encasing box or outer tube, unless otherwise arranged with the purchaser. Watch here for other more-abstract and "fine painting" styles based upon this same basic scene, as well as hopefully works inspired by other musicians captured by Ms. Cordeiro.
